Broomley First School, Main Road, Stocksfield, Northumberland, NE43 7NN (3-9 Years First School, Mrs Katie Jacobs Executive Head Teacher).
Teaching Assistant, permanent Term Time only, 32.5 working hours per week (8.30am - 3.30pm Monday - Friday)
Band 3 (Level 2) £24,790 - £25,183 FTE £18,249 - £18,538 Pro-rata Applications are invited for the above post to start on 28th March 2025.
We are looking to appoint an enthusiastic and highly motivated Teaching Assistant to support our school.
Broomley First School is a successful, small, inclusive first school, set in the historic Tyne Valley.
We have enthusiastic, hardworking and friendly pupils, together with dedicated and hardworking staff and governors.
The successful candidate will have:
Suitable and relevant Level 2 qualification or above
Good standard of Literacy and Numeracy with good communication skills
Knowledge and understanding of child development and how to effectively plan experiences to promote progress
Working knowledge of the EYFS statutory framework and National Curriculum for KS1 and Lower KS2
Experience of working with children with a variety of needs
Ability to ensure that every child reaches their potential and thrives
A commitment to developing the whole child
Experience of working closely with parents and outside agencies
High expectations of themselves and others
Enthusiasm, flexibility and resilience.
We are strongly committ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of all children and young people and expect all staff to share this commitment. This post is exempt from the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974. If you are invited for interview, you will be required to disclose convictions that would not be filtered, prior to the date of the interview. Certain spent convictions and cautions will be ‘protected’ and do not need to be disclosed. Full details on protected convictions and information about which convictions must be declared during job applications can be found on the Ministry of Justice website. You will be asked for further information about your criminal history during the recruitment process. If your application is successful, this self-disclosure information will be checked against information from the Disclosure and Barring Service before your appointment is confirmed. This role will include Regulated Activities and an enhanced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) disclosure is required for this post.
